Bukola Orioye

Bukola Orioye

Self-taught artist born 1993 in Osogbo, Orioye is a graduate of Chemistry from the University of Ilorin, Nigeria (2015). Trained by Mr Tope Fatumbi of Topfat Art Gallery; Adamasingba, Ibadan 2019. Orioye Bukola mind’s quest has progressed to infused questionings and suppositions in his canvases beyond mere rhetorical esthetics; (as the trendy atmosphere now seems mostly to suggest). His works speak in metaphors which flow between the past, the present and the postulation of the future. He probes on relics to unearth anchored reasoning which shares semblances with contemporary happenings. This pendulum of interactions between the past, the present and the futuristic postulations, defines Orioye’s works and lent it a certain direction. The combinations create inquisitiveness for explorations which permeate the borrowed eras, espousing bygone traits of exhumed investigative nuances, memories, identities and spirituality of bygone cultural epochs. It will be exhilarating to calmly observe the growth of Orioye Bukola’s sojourn in the interpretations of his curious and investigative narratively placed overtures. He is inspired from societal issues as life demands; beauty, culture and African Spirituality – with focus more of the female gender as a conduit to all else as well hopes his works serve as elixir to his viewers. His philosophy is about simplicity and determinations without harm to none.
